web开发
we开发相关技术分享 、技术 交流、技术 学习
yw00yw
编程之路任重而道远!
展开
-
scrollIntoView+锚点两种方式实现页面的平滑滚动,长页面分页
scrollIntoView 简介 该scrollIntoView()方法将调用它的元素滚动到浏览器窗口的可见区域。 语法 element.scrollIntoView(); // 等同于element.scrollIntoView(true) element.scrollIntoView(alignToTop); //布尔参数 element.scrollIntoView(scrollIntoViewOptions); //对象参数 用法 // 点击菜单实现滚动 handleChildNodeCo原创 2021-02-04 15:11:39 · 980 阅读 · 0 评论 -
iframe + postMessage 实现跨域通信
VScode安装Live Server 插件 注释:上面右键即可通过服务的方式打开html格式文件 postMessage postMessage方法允许来自不同源的脚本采用异步方式进行有限的通信,可以实现跨文本档、多窗口、跨域消息传递。 main.html <!DOCTYPE html> <html lang="en"> <head> <meta charset="UTF-8"> <meta name="viewport" cont原创 2020-11-30 11:52:20 · 302 阅读 · 1 评论 -
前端三大框架(vue、react、angular)对比(三)
路由 vue // 0. 如果使用模块化机制编程,导入Vue和VueRouter,要调用 Vue.use(VueRouter) // 1. 定义 (路由) 组件。 // 可以从其他文件 import 进来 const Foo = { template: '<div>foo</div>' } const Bar = { template: '<div>bar&l...原创 2020-01-14 14:33:18 · 375 阅读 · 0 评论 -
前端三大框架(vue、react、angular)对比(二)
指令 vue react angular原创 2020-01-14 11:25:28 · 458 阅读 · 0 评论 -
javascript堆栈内存与深拷贝浅拷贝
js的堆栈问题原创 2019-11-14 11:03:44 · 355 阅读 · 1 评论 -
小程序请求豆瓣API报403的三种解决方法
微信小程序使用wx.request API请求豆瓣公开api的时候,会报一个403(Forbidden)的错误。 这是为什么呢?是由于来自小程序的调用过多,豆瓣来自于小程序的调用被禁止。这里收集以下三种方法解决此问题(设置代理): 1、使用 https://douban.uieee.com 2、使用 https://www.zhihu.com/question/265...原创 2018-07-05 17:20:54 · 12653 阅读 · 7 评论